Executive Summary
Two questions related to cardiovascular imaging research score in the top 10 on an updated priority list of CMS' Medicare Evidence Development and Coverage Advisory Committee following an April 30 MedCAC meeting (1"The Gray Sheet" May 5, 2008, p. 15). Tying with three other research questions for the third-highest ranking were questions on the cost-effectiveness of CT angiography and the best initial imaging test for patients suspected of having stable angina. The top-ranking research topic deals with improving enrollment of Medicare elderly and disabled patients in clinical trials. CMS has posted a 2complete list of 86 research questions on its Web site
